What is Public Records Request
The Public Records Request Form is a government document used by citizens to request access to public records from the Office of Civil Legal Aid (OCLA) in Washington State.

Who is eligible to submit the Public Records Request Form?
Any individual or entity can submit the Public Records Request Form in Washington State, provided they clearly identify the records they seek and provide valid contact information.
What is the processing time for a public records request?
The processing times vary, but typically you can expect to receive an acknowledgment of your request within five business days. Actual fulfillment times will depend on the complexity of the request.
Are there any fees associated with filing this request?
Yes, there may be fees for reproducing documents requested through the Public Records Request Form. Details about potential fees should be included in the OCLA's response to your request.

What should I do if my request is denied?
If your public records request is denied, you can ask for an explanation regarding the denial. It may be possible to appeal the decision, depending on the specific reasons given.
